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Facilities and Amenities at Barming Station

Barming Station is designed with the everyday commuter in mind. The ticket office operates from 05:50 to 09:15, Monday to Friday, offering a convenient window for purchasing your travel tickets. For those preferring digital transactions, the station has ticket machines where you can also collect tickets bought online, with one being accessible on platform 2.

For assistance and support, Barming Station is equipped with customer help points, and you can seek more information from the helpful staff during the ticket office's operational hours. Although the station lacks waiting rooms and accessible toilets, there is seating available, and its step-free access to platform 2 facilitates mobility, ensuring inclusivity for passengers with disabilities.

Transport Connectivity and Onward Travel

Connected through Hermitage Lane, Barming's transport links extend beyond rail. Local bus services operate towards Maidstone and Borough Green & Wrotham, with convenient stops near the station. If a rail replacement service is required, you'll find the stops just by the car park entrance, offering easy transitions from train to bus.

Parking, Cycling, and Eco-Friendly Travel Options

If you're considering driving to the station, Barming offers a spacious car park with 80 spaces, including 4 accessible bays, with CCTV ensuring your vehicle's safety. Cycling is encouraged with provisions for 16 bicycle storage spaces, located conveniently in the car park and near platform 2. Station Facilities and Accessibility

Though Nutfield Station may seem modest with its lack of a ticket office, it compensates with a well-equipped ticket machine for all your buying and collection needs. The machine is accessible and supports Disabled Persons Railcard discounts, making it accommodating for all passengers. However, it's important to note there are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ities, so plan accordingly. CCTV coverage offers reassurance for safety, but the absence of station staff means passengers must rely on designated help points for assistance. For those requiring additional support, pre-booking assistance is recommended to ensure smooth travels.

Accessibility is a priority here with partial step-free access available at the station, catering particularly to individuals with mobility issues. There's a long step-free route between platforms, but when transferring between train and platform, assistance might be needed as ramps are only staff-operated. Though the station lacks staff presence most of the time, assistance can be requested via the help points or the Assisted Travel helpline.
